As a blogger, coming up with fresh and engaging content can sometimes be a challenge. Whether you’re experiencing writer’s block or just looking for new inspiration, having a list of blog ideas at your disposal can help spark creativity and keep your content strategy on track. In this article, we’ll explore a variety of blog ideas across different niches to help you generate exciting new posts that captivate your audience. 1. How-To Guides How-to guides are always popular because they provide practical, actionable advice. Whether it’s “How to Start a Blog” or “How to Grow Your Own Vegetables,” these posts are valuable to readers looking for step-by-step instructions. 2. Listicles Listicles are easy to read and digest, making them perfect for busy readers. Examples include “10 Tips for Better Sleep” or “5 Must-Have Apps for Productivity.” 3. Product Reviews Reviewing products or services within your niche can attract readers who are looking for honest opinions before making a purchase. For instance, “Review: The Best Noise-Canceling Headphones of 2024.” 4. Case Studies Case studies provide in-depth analysis and real-life examples that can be incredibly insightful. Consider writing about a successful project or business strategy, such as “Case Study: How We Increased Our Social Media Following by 300% in 6 Months.” 5. Interviews Interviewing industry experts or influencers can provide unique insights and add credibility to your blog. Try something like “An Interview with [Expert Name]: Trends in Digital Marketing.” 6. Personal Stories Sharing personal stories or experiences can help build a connection with your audience. Write about a significant event or lesson learned, such as “What Running a Marathon Taught Me About Persistence.” 7. Current Events Writing about current events in your industry can keep your content relevant and timely. For example, “How the Latest Social Media Algorithm Changes Affect Marketers.” 8. Industry Trends Discussing upcoming trends can position you as a thought leader. Try a post like “Top Design Trends to Watch in 2024.” 9. Seasonal Content Seasonal content can attract readers looking for timely advice or inspiration. For instance, “Holiday Gift Guide: Best Tech Gadgets of the Year.” 10. Opinion Pieces Sharing your opinion on a controversial topic can spark discussion and engagement. Just be sure to back up your views with facts and consider all perspectives. An example could be “Why Remote Work is Here to Stay.” 11. Challenges and Competitions Creating a challenge or competition can engage your readers and encourage participation. For example, “Join Our 30-Day Fitness Challenge and Win Prizes!” 12. Reader Questions Answering questions from your readers can provide valuable content and show that you care about their needs. Consider a post like “Your Blogging Questions Answered: Tips from the Pros.” 13. Ultimate Guides Ultimate guides are comprehensive resources that cover a topic in depth. They can be incredibly valuable for readers. Examples include “The Ultimate Guide to SEO for Beginners” or “The Ultimate Guide to Home Brewing.” 14. Beginner’s Guides Beginner’s guides are perfect for readers new to a topic. Write something like “Beginner’s Guide to Investing in Cryptocurrency.” 15. Advanced Tips For more experienced readers, advanced tips can provide deeper insights and strategies. Try a post like “Advanced Content Marketing Techniques to Boost Your ROI.” 16. Behind-the-Scenes Giving readers a behind-the-scenes look at your business or creative process can be fascinating. For example, “Behind the Scenes: A Day in the Life of a Travel Blogger.” 17. Myth-Busting Debunking common myths can be both entertaining and educational. Write a post like “5 Common Myths About Vegan Diets Debunked.” 18. Quizzes and Polls Interactive content like quizzes and polls can increase engagement and keep readers on your site longer. Try something like “Which Productivity Tool is Right for You? Take Our Quiz to Find Out!” 19. Success Stories Sharing success stories can motivate and inspire your readers. For instance, “How This Entrepreneur Built a Million-Dollar Business from Scratch.” 20. Quotes and Insights Curating inspirational quotes and insights from industry leaders can be uplifting. Write a post like “20 Inspiring Quotes from Successful Women in Tech.” Generating fresh and engaging blog content doesn’t have to be a challenge. With these blog ideas, you can keep your content strategy vibrant and exciting.
